CGIAR to hold webinar on ‘Genome Editing in Agriculture’ from Sept 22

Applications of genome editing in agriculture and commercialization of genome edited crops are key focus

The Consultative Group on International Agricultural Research (CGIAR) will conduct a weekly webinar series from September 22 to October 20, 2020. The webinar will bring CGIAR centers and partners together with policy makers, academics, innovators and other stakeholders to take stock of current research and applications of genome editing within CGIAR.

It will address related topics that will impact the enabling environment needed to translate research into practice, raising the profile of the genome editing discussions among CGIAR and its partners. Learnings from the webinar series will be used to develop a white paper/policy document that will describe a ‘One CGIAR’ approach to delivering on the promise of genome editing for agriculture.

Timely topics such as ‘Applications of genome editing for crop and livestock improvement across CGIAR’, ‘Regulation of genome edited plants and animals’, and ‘Path to commercialization for genome editing crops’ will be covered in detail.

A One CGIAR Community of Practice (CoP) for Genome Editing in Agriculture is planned with the goal of developing and sharing best practices, guidelines, and strategies for research, development, and deployment of genome edited agricultural products.
